About the Role

Operations Manager, Research Foundation is a key operational partner to the Research Foundation Board of Trustees and Executive Committee, executing strategic priorities, governance activities, publication oversight, and stakeholder engagement on their behalf. The role sits at the intersection of Board priorities, research activities, operational processes, and external engagement. Working closely with Board leadership, Research Directors, the Business Operations Associate, RPC leadership, CFA Institute functions, and external stakeholders, you'll lead strategic planning activities, monitor progress against objectives, support governance processes, and keep communication flowing across a complex, multi-stakeholder environment.

This role has dual reporting to the Head, Content Asset Strategy and the Research Foundation Board Chair.

Role Responsibilities
  • Lead implementation of the Research Foundation's strategic plan and annual priorities, tracking progress against objectives and KPIs and reporting to Board leadership.
  • Coordinate and lead governance activities supporting the Board of Trustees, Executive Committee, Governance & Nominating Committee, Research Committee, Planning and Marketing Committee and Finance Committee - including Board meeting preparation, succession planning, and the annual Vertin Award nomination and selection process.
  • Develop and maintain project tracking tools, reporting mechanisms, and operational processes that support efficient execution of Foundation initiatives.
  • Serve as the primary coordination point between the Research Foundation, RPC, and CFA Institute stakeholders, facilitating communication and collaboration across groups.
  • Liaise with Research Directors on the research and publication pipeline, priorities, and agenda development, tracking projects through development, review, and publication.
  • Lead content promotion activities and contractor relationships and engage with CFA societies to grow awareness of Research Foundation content.
  • Maintain visibility into operational priorities, dependencies, timelines, and risks - escalating issues and recommending process improvements as needed.
